Design and Analysis of Novel Planar Integrated Optical Correlator

    Novel planar folding optical correlator is proposed by means of micro-optical and binary optical techniques. The Fourier transform lenses, holographic matched filter, input plane and output plane are integrated on a common planar element. A reflective planar optical system is constructed by the correlator and a planar polarized mirror. The system structure and parameter design of this planar system are described, and a concrete model is proposed, with its volume reduced to about 12 cm3. At last, image recognition process of this correlator is simulated by using Fresnel diffractive method and gains excellent results, which proves the recognition capability of the system.
